NOTE: The resort is in Quepos, Costa Rica which is just north of Manuel Antonio State Park. Qype didn't recognize the city.

You sometimes see places on TV where everyone is happy at the pool, the rainforest mountains are in the background, fruity rum beverage, a view of the ocean is in the background...I'm pretty sure every one of those commericals is filmed at this place. Set in the hillside above Manuel Antonio State Park, this place is above and beyond anything I could have ever imagined. The rooms have a "jungle" or "ocean" view, both nice and the rooms are extremely comfortable, great beds and balconies.

Two restaurants, one more more formal than the other, but both delicious. Food excellently prepared and extremely fresh! I recommend both, breakfast that is included is a great spread. Plenty of choices to appease the international crown that visits.

Everything in this place, apart from the hotel rooms is open-air. Walkways through think jungle foliage takes you to the different parts of the hotel and very pleasant.

A great things about this place was the two pools - "Family" and "Adult" pools so if you don't feel like watching little Jimmy do cannonballs on your vacation, you don't have to. Of course, you spend most of your time at the beach - but it's a nice alternative if you're too fried to be in the sun for a day.
